/* SPDX-License-Identifier: LGPL-2.1-or-later */ #include "alloc-util.h" #include "audit-util.h" #include "fileio.h" #include "parse-util.h" #include "pidref.h" #include "process-util.h" #include "stat-util.h" #include "user-util.h" #include "virt.h" static int audit_read_field(const PidRef *pid, const char *field, char **ret) { int r; assert(field); assert(ret); if (!pidref_is_set(pid)) return -ESRCH; /* Auditing is currently not virtualized for containers. Let's hence not use the audit session ID or * login UID for now, it will be leaked in from the host */ if (detect_container() > 0) return -ENODATA; const char *p = procfs_file_alloca(pid->pid, field); _cleanup_free_ char *s = NULL; bool enoent = false; r = read_full_virtual_file(p, &s, /* ret_size= */ NULL); if (r == -ENOENT) { if (proc_mounted() == 0) return -ENOSYS; enoent = true; } else if (r < 0) return r; r = pidref_verify(pid); if (r < 0) return r; if (enoent) /* We got ENOENT, but /proc/ was mounted and the PID still valid? In that case it appears * auditing is not supported by the kernel. */ return -ENODATA; delete_trailing_chars(s, NEWLINE); *ret = TAKE_PTR(s); return 0; } int audit_session_from_pid(const PidRef *pid, uint32_t *ret_id) { _cleanup_free_ char *s = NULL; int r; r = audit_read_field(pid, "sessionid", &s); if (r < 0) return r; uint32_t u; r = safe_atou32(s, &u); if (r < 0) return r; if (!audit_session_is_valid(u)) return -ENODATA; if (ret_id) *ret_id = u; return 0; } int audit_loginuid_from_pid(const PidRef *pid, uid_t *ret_uid) { _cleanup_free_ char *s = NULL; int r; r = audit_read_field(pid, "loginuid", &s); if (r < 0) return r; if (streq(s, "4294967295")) /* loginuid as 4294967295 means not part of any session. */ return -ENODATA; return parse_uid(s, ret_uid); }
